What is an even function?

Back

A function f(x) is even if f(-x) = f(x) for all x in the domain of f. The graph of an even function is symmetric about the y-axis.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is an odd function?

Back

A function f(x) is odd if f(-x) = -f(x) for all x in the domain of f. The graph of an odd function is symmetric about the origin.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What does it mean if a function is neither even nor odd?

Back

A function is neither even nor odd if it does not satisfy the conditions for being even or odd. Its graph does not exhibit symmetry about the y-axis or the origin.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Identify the type of function: g(x) = x^4 + x^2

Back

Even function, because g(-x) = (-x)^4 + (-x)^2 = x^4 + x^2 = g(x).

What is the transformation represented by f(x + 5) + 3?

Back

This transformation shifts the graph of f(x) 5 units to the left and 3 units up.

How do you determine if a function is even or odd using its graph?

Back

A function is even if the left side of the graph mirrors the right side about the y-axis. It is odd if the graph rotates 180 degrees around the origin.
